Jersey Proud: Father runs 200 miles across NJ to raise money for special needs school

Christopher Sobel raised $7,200 for the Forum School in Waldwick.

Some people run because they want to stay in shape. Others are training for a race. News 12 saw one person run this week for a Jersey Proud reason.
Christopher Sobel just arrived at High Point State Park in Sussex County. If he looks tired, it’s because he has just run across the entire state. He started in Cape May.
Sobel did the run to raise money for the Forum School in Waldwick. It is a school that serves children with special needs. Sobel’s daughter is enrolled there.
Sobel ran 50 miles a day – about 200 miles in all – and raised $7,200 for the cause.
